Description We are seeking a Senior Financial Analyst to join our Hub Delivery Finance team to drive financial processes and deliver high-impact analytics that support our rapidly growing network (>100% annual growth rate). Hub Delivery partners with small businesses to earn incremental revenue with existing space and labor by providing flexible, low-cost delivery service within their community as a ‘side-hustle’ with minimal upfront investment. A day in the life
Your day starts by reviewing overnight financial performance metrics to prepare for the Weekly Business Review. You'll collaborate with team members to consolidate worldwide updates, ensuring data accuracy before presenting to leadership. Throughout the day, you'll toggle between analyzing financial trends, partnering with business teams to understand operational challenges, and developing improved reporting solutions. You might meet with other Hub Delivery Finance colleagues to align on planning cycle deliverables or work independently to automate a process that will scale across multiple regions.
About The Team The Hub Delivery Finance team is a small collaborative group that provides critical financial support for a fast growing worldwide delivery network. As part of the broader organization supporting Last Mile Tech, Pickup and Return Points, and FP&A within Amazon Delivery, our team plays an essential role in driving financial discipline and enabling business growth.
